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2825007 9642580984 8502 38920
39877 435
39877 435
13968 9808553 07952
All about undefined
Interested in learning more?
39877 435
13968 9808553 07952
See more
854270495 145
476497 7771 9736 0319171
See more
64491156229 01
99657 86608880173 001 18341124
See more